OpenCode vs Claude Code se scvrkává na výběr mezi spravovaným kódovacím agentem AI a kódovacím agentem, který můžete spustit ve svém vlastním prostředí.
Claude Code je snazší začít, protože Anthropic se stará o produktovou vrstvu, přístup k modelu a většinu každodenních záležitostí kolem agenta.
OpenCode vám poskytuje širší výběr poskytovatelů a hlubší samoobslužnou kontrolu, zatímco Claude Code vás udrží blíže k cestě produktu Anthropic a nativnímu pracovnímu postupu Claude.
I když se může zdát, že rozhodnutí je snadné, ďábel je v detailech, takže si to pojďme rozebrat.
Rychlá odpověď: Claude Code je jednodušší, OpenCode vám dává větší kontrolu
Pokud jste téměř připraveni na jednu z nich a možná potřebujete poslední kousek ujištění, můžete to najít zde, místo abyste procházeli celý článek (což stále doporučuji, bez ohledu na to, kde se ve svém rozhodovacím procesu nacházíte).
| Výběr | Nejlepší fit |
| Claude Code | Rychlé nastavení, řízený pracovní postup, méně rozhodnutí o infrastruktuře |
| OpenCode | Volba modelu, lokální/VPS použití, open source ovládání |
| OpenCode na Cloudzy VPS | Samoobslužný OpenCode bez ruční přípravy serveru |
To je krátká verze. Zbytek srovnání rozebírá kompromisy kolem ceny, soukromí, zpracování kontextu, latence, práce s nastavením a dlouhodobého pracovního postupu vývojářů.
Jak Claude Code a OpenCode zvládají úlohu kódování

Požádejte kterýkoli nástroj o opravu chyby a pracovní postup začne na stejném místě. Potřebuje přečíst repo, zjistit, na kterých souborech záleží, navrhnout úpravu a možná spustit příkaz.
Claude Code a OpenCode oba pracují v tomto agentním pruhu, ale způsob, jakým to každý dělá, se liší, jakmile se úkol dostane do kontextu úložiště, úprav souborů, příkazů shellu, testů a schválení.
U Claude Code je hlavním lákadlem řízený tok. Nainstalujete jej, přihlásíte se, otevřete projekt, popíšete úkol a poté si prohlédnete úpravy a požadavky na příkazy, které navrhuje.
Anthropic představuje Claude Code jako agenta, který dokáže porozumět kódové základně, upravovat soubory, spouštět příkazy a pracovat s vývojovými úlohami, přičemž před riskantními akcemi žádá o povolení.
OpenCode vám poskytuje podobnou smyčku agentů, ale nastavení je od začátku lépe konfigurovatelné. Jeho nástrojový systém pokrývá čtení souborů, úpravy, příkazy shellu, vyhledávání souborů, grep, glob, LSP a MCP, zatímco jeho pravidla povolení vám umožní rozhodnout, které akce jsou povoleny, blokovány nebo odeslány ke schválení.
Takto vypadají v každém kontextu:
| Krok úkolu | Claude Code | OpenCode |
| Přečtěte si repo | Spravovaný agent vyhledává a kontroluje soubory prostřednictvím Claude Code | Agent používá nástroje pro soubory, vyhledávání, grep, glob, LSP a konfiguraci projektu |
| Naplánujte si úpravu | Claude Code zůstává v toku spravovaných agentů Anthropic | OpenCode používá vybraného poskytovatele a pravidla projektu |
| Upravit soubory | Agent navrhuje změny v rámci spravovaného pracovního postupu | Agent provádí úpravy pomocí nástrojů OpenCode a pravidel oprávnění |
| Spustit příkazy | Režimy oprávnění, sandboxing a výzvy řídí provádění shellu v závislosti na nastavení | Konfigurace oprávnění může povolit, zeptat se nebo zakázat akce shellu |
| Udržujte kontext projektu | Používá kontext projektu Claude Code a soubory pokynů | Používá globální konfiguraci, konfiguraci projektu, soubory pravidel a volitelné nástroje MCP |
V zásadě vám Claude Code poskytuje pohotovější nastavení hned po vybalení, zatímco OpenCode vám poskytuje lépe konfigurovatelnou smyčku agentů pro ty, kteří chtějí utvářet, jak se bude nakládat se soubory, příkazy, schváleními a kontextem projektu.
Ceny a limity použití: Předplatné, tokeny a velikost repo

Claude Code vypadá jednoduše, pokud porovnáte pouze úrovně předplatného, ale skutečná cena může být matoucí, jakmile do obrázku vstoupí sdílené limity Claude/Claude Code, záložní rozhraní API, další použití, velikost úložiště, výběr modelu, automatizace a paralelní relace.
Antropický proud stránku s cenami uvádí placené plány Claude a možnosti týmu s přístupem Claude Code, zatímco Claude Code stojí dokumenty vysvětlit, že použití založené na rozhraní API se liší podle výběru modelu, velikosti kódové základny, více instancí a automatizace.
OpenCode má jiný tvar nákladů, protože nástroj je open source; to však neznamená, že každý pracovní postup je zdarma.
Je to proto, že pokud používáte hostované modely, platíte poskytovateli modelu. Pokud provozujete místní modely, platíte za hardware, napájení, čas nastavení a nižší kvalitu výstupu, pokud model není dostatečně silný pro volání kódu a nástroje. A konečně, pokud jej spustíte na VPS, přidáte náklady na server, ale získáte stabilní vzdálené prostředí.
| Oblast nákladů | Claude Code | OpenCode |
| Přístup k nástroji | Placené plány Claude nebo fakturace API | Open source nástroj |
| Cena modelu | Zabaleno do využití plánu nebo účtováno prostřednictvím tokenů API | Závisí na hostovaném rozhraní API, místním modelu nebo mixu poskytovatelů |
| Velké repozitáře | Více kódu a delší kontext může zvýšit použití tokenu | Stejné riziko existuje u hostovaných modelů; lokální modely posouvají limit na hardware a kvalitu |
| Cena týmu | Plánujte místa nebo ovládací prvky API | Server, poskytovatel modelu, oprávnění, sdílená konfigurace a údržba |
| Kontrola nákladů | Nástroje pro antropické využití, limity plánu, kontroly výdajů | Směrování poskytovatele, výběr modelu, místní modely, dimenzování VPS a pravidla agentů |
V jednom Reddit vlákno, uživatelé si stěžují na to, že Claude Code vypaluje tokeny, zatímco se orientuje ve velkých úložištích, s návrhy jako lepší CLAUDE.md soubory, repo mapy, nástroje LSP a přísnější výzvy na úrovni souborů.
Antropické 23. dubna 2026, Claude Code posmrtně je také důležité, protože to ovlivnilo důvěru uživatelů i vnímání používání. Společnost uvedla, že nedávné problémy s kvalitou pocházejí ze změn na úrovni produktu, včetně výchozího chování uvažování, chyby mezipaměti/myšlení při nečinnosti relace a rychlé změny systému související s výřečností.
Samozřejmostí je, že nástroje pro agentní kódování jsou mnohem levnější, když má agent mapu. To může být a CLAUDE.md, konfiguraci projektu OpenCode, shrnutí repo, manifesty schopností, podporu LSP nebo jen vývojáře poskytující přesné soubory a testovací příkazy.
Ovládání, soukromí a výběr modelu v živých projektech

OpenCode vám dává větší kontrolu, protože agent není přilepený k jednomu modelu. Její vzorová dok říkají, že podporuje více než 75 poskytovatelů a místní modely, zatímco jeho dokumenty oprávnění vám umožňují ovládat akce nástrojů, jako je čtení, úpravy, příkazy shellu, vyhledávání souborů, dotazy LSP, přístup k externím adresářům a opakovaná volání nástrojů.
Můžete použít silnější model pro riskantní refaktor, levnější model pro testovací lešení a místní model pro jednoduché repo otázky. OpenCode usnadňuje tento druh přepínání modelů, protože výběr poskytovatele je součástí nastavení, ale cestu modelu si musíte vybrat nebo nakonfigurovat sami.
Na druhou stranu vám Claude Code nabízí méně možností výběru modelů; poskytuje však jednotnější produkt. Získáte obal agenta Anthropic, výchozí bezpečnostní nastavení na úrovni produktu, podporu IDE, nástroje pro použití a těsnější spojení s Claudeovým kódovacím chováním.
OpenCode může udržet větší část pracovního postupu pod vaší kontrolou, zejména u místních modelů nebo přímého směrování poskytovatelů, ale citlivý kód může stále opustit počítač, pokud připojíte cloudový model. OpenCode vlastní sdílené dokumenty také varovat, že sdílené konverzace se synchronizují se servery OpenCode a neměly by obsahovat soukromý kód.
Stejná logika platí pro nástroje kolem agenta. Pokud je OpenCode součástí širšího nastavení s vlastním hostitelem, náš průvodce samoobslužné cloudové platformy s webovým uživatelským rozhraním vám může pomoci promyslet si pracovní postup na straně ovládacího panelu, od přístupu k aplikacím a směrování až po aktualizace a obnovení.
Výkon a latence závisí na kontextu, směrování modelu a umístění serveru

Při práci s kódovacím agentem vychází rychlost a kvalita z velikosti kontextu, struktury úložiště, vyhledávání souborů, oprávnění, výstupu shellu, opakování, směrování modelu a počtu volání nástrojů, které agent potřebuje, než dosáhne souboru, na kterém vám záleží.
Claude Code má silnou základnu pro vícesouborové kódování, testovací běhy, ladění a plánování. Problém je v tom, že obal může stále ovlivnit uživatelský dojem.
Pokud jde o OpenCode, jeho výkon závisí spíše na vašich volbách. Hostovaný hraniční model může obvykle sledovat delší repo kontext, zotavit se z neúspěšného testovacího výstupu a používat nástroje spolehlivěji.
Menší lokální model může být stále užitečný pro jednoduchá vysvětlení nebo úzké úpravy, ale může se pokazit při vícesouborových změnách, pokud není pevný závěr, délka kontextu, formát výzvy nebo podpora volání nástrojů.
V nedávném LocalLLaMA vláknoUživatelé uvedli, že místní volání nástrojů do značné míry závisí na svazku, modelu, kvantizaci, nastavení kontextu a podpoře volání nativních funkcí.
Pro práci na dálku je další věc, kterou je třeba mít na paměti, umístění serveru. Spuštění OpenCode na VPS v blízkosti vašeho umístění nebo poblíž vašeho týmu vám může poskytnout stabilní kódovací box, který je dostupný z vašeho notebooku, tabletu nebo kancelářského stroje.
O úhlu VPS si povíme později, protože i když to neudělá slabý model chytřejší, může odstranit tření při přesunu nastavení vašeho vývojáře mezi zařízeními.
| Faktor | Proč to ovlivňuje kódovacího agenta |
| Repo mapa | Agenti plýtvají méně požadavky, když vědí, kde kód sídlí |
| Velikost kontextu | Více historie a více souborů zvyšují náklady a mohou úkol rozmazat |
| Výběr modelu | Generování kódu a volání nástrojů se mezi modely velmi liší |
| podpora LSP | Navigace s ohledem na symboly může omezit vyhledávání naslepo |
| Umístění serveru | Bližší vzdálené prostředí může snížit latenci přístupu |
| Oprávnění | Příliš mnoho výzev zpomaluje práci; příliš mnoho automatického schvalování zvyšuje riziko |
Pokud agent stráví pět požadavků hledáním správného řadiče, znovu načte stejné soubory po každém neúspěšném testu nebo ztratí přehled o dřívějším výstupu shellu, pracovní postup se zpomalí, i když je model silný.
Claude Code skrývá více tohoto chování za smyčkou spravovaného agenta. OpenCode toho odhaluje více prostřednictvím výběru poskytovatele, nastavení nástrojů, konfigurace projektu a způsobu, jakým hostujete prostředí.
OpenCode vs Claude Code: Který nástroj vyhovuje vašemu pracovnímu postupu?
Jako u téměř každého nástroje, výběr jednoho nebo druhého nakonec závisí na praktickém použití. Vývojář provádějící rychlé opravy v malém repo má jiný problém než zakladatel, který se snaží udržet náklady na AI zvládnutelné prostřednictvím pěti interních nástrojů, nebo tým, který nemůže nechat klientský kód unášet náhodnými službami třetích stran.
| Situace | Lepší fit | Důvod |
| Chcete co nejrychlejší start | Claude Code | Méně nastavování a obálka spravovaného agenta |
| Chcete si vybrat model | OpenCode | Můžete změnit poskytovatele a používat místní modely |
| Pracujete ve velkých repozitářích | Závisí | Claude Code je silný, ale oba nástroje potřebují repo mapy a úkoly s rozsahem |
| Potřebujete přísnou kontrolu datové cesty | OpenCode | Více kontroly nad nastavením poskytovatele, serveru a sdílení |
| Nesnášíte údržbu serveru | Claude Code | Méně prací na infrastruktuře |
| Chcete vzdálený kódovací box | OpenCode na VPS | Agent může bydlet v blízkosti vašeho projektového prostředí |
| Již sami hostujete Git, dokumenty nebo řídicí panely | OpenCode | Lépe se hodí k samospravovanému dev stacku |
| Chcete jednu vyleštěnou cestu produktu | Claude Code | Méně možností konfigurace a méně montážní práce |
Pro většinu individuálních vývojářů je Claude Code tou snazší první zastávkou. Ale pro vývojáře, kteří již dosáhli limitů nákladů, poskytovatelů, soukromí nebo nasazení, dává OpenCode větší smysl.
Za pozastavení stojí také řádek „již samostatně hostovaný Git, dokumenty nebo řídicí panely“. Pokud váš tým již přesouvá ovládání zdroje do vašeho vlastního prostředí, naše alternativy GitLab s vlastním hostitelem průvodce vám poskytne lepší pohled na stránku Git tohoto nastavení, než se rozhodnete, kde by měl kódovací agent AI žít.
Pro širší srovnání nad rámec těchto dvou nástrojů, naše Alternativy Claude Code Průvodce pokrývá agenty CLI, nástroje IDE-first a asistenty kódování s otevřeným zdrojovým kódem, kteří řeší různé části stejného pracovního postupu kódování AI.
Někteří z vás se možná dostanou do tohoto bodu a uvědomí si, že nepotřebujete pouze kódovacího agenta. Existují nástroje jako OpenClaw, které jsou postaveny spíše jako brána osobního agenta pro připojení asistentů ke kanálům pro zasílání zpráv, nástrojům, řídicím panelům a plánovaným akcím.
Máme plno Porovnání OpenCode vs OpenClaw také pro toto rozhodnutí, pokud vás místo toho zajímá něco takového.
Jak spustit OpenCode bez nastavování nebo upgradu hardwaru

Pokud jste si uvědomili, že OpenCode je pro vás lepší volbou, je důležité vědět, že i když je dostatečně lehký na to, aby se rychle spustil, má toho kolem sebe stále hodně.
Pro každodenní použití potřebuje nastavení více než samotná instalace OpenCode:
- Připravený server a fungující SSH přístup
- Složky projektu na místě
- Klíče poskytovatele bezpečně uloženy
- Protokoly, které můžete zkontrolovat
- Zálohy, kterým důvěřujete
- Aktualizujte návyky, které nenarušují pracovní prostor
- Dostatek CPU, paměti a úložiště pro práci agenta
Navíc, jak jsem již zmínil dříve, pokud je vzdálená práce součástí vašeho systému, OpenCode musí běžet někde stabilně a blízko místa, kde skutečně pracujete.
S naším OpenCode VPS na jedno kliknutí, nastavení a instalace serveru jsou již zpracovány, protože OpenCode je předinstalován na Ubuntu Server 24.04. Stále máte plný přístup root, takže si můžete vybrat poskytovatele modelu, nastavit konfiguraci projektu, upravit pravidla oprávnění a rozhodnout, jaký přístup bude mít agent v úložišti.
| Požadavky na OpenCode | Jak je Cloudzy's OpenCode VPS zvládá |
| Příprava serveru | Nastavení OpenCode na Ubuntu Server 24.04 jedním kliknutím |
| Vzdálený přístup | 12 míst, takže pracovní prostor může být umístěn blíže k vašemu dennímu přístupovému bodu |
| Převody | Síť s rychlostí až 40 Gb/s pomáhá s pohybem větších souborů, stahováním balíčků a přenosy artefaktů |
| Železářské zboží | Vyhrazené zdroje, NVMe SSD, DDR5 RAM a až 4,2 GHz procesory Ryzen a AMD EPYC |
| Spolehlivost | Záruka 99,95 % dostupnosti, ochrana DDoS a denní zálohování s 30denním uchováním |
Vývojáři vytvářející širší self-hosted stack mohou také spouštět samostatné aplikace One-Click pro nástroje jako Gitea, Docmost, Grafana nebo Cosmos Cloud z naší stránce tržiště, kde nabízíme více než 300 aplikací na jedno kliknutí!
Náš průvodce po aplikace s vlastním hostitelem, které můžete spouštět s Cosmos Cloud může pomoci s touto další vrstvou, zvláště pokud chcete, aby OpenCode seděl vedle dokumentů, Gitu, řídicích panelů, automatizačních nástrojů nebo aplikací pro média a soubory, místo aby byl jediným samostatně hostovaným nástrojem v zásobníku.
Final Take: Pohodlí, ovládání a nastavení, které chcete vlastnit
Závěrem lze říci, že Claude Code je lepší volbou, když chcete spravovaného agenta, rychlé nastavení, silné chování Claude-nativního kódování a méně rozhodnutí o infrastruktuře. OpenCode je vhodnější, když chcete volbu poskytovatele, možnosti místního modelu, konfiguraci na úrovni projektu, kontrolu oprávnění a kódovacího agenta, který může žít na vašem vlastním serveru.
Žádný z nástrojů neodstraňuje potřebu rozumět vašemu repo. Nejlepší výsledky stále pocházejí z úloh s rozsahem, jasných testovacích příkazů, repo map a rozumných pravidel schvalování.
Pro vývojáře, kteří se přiklánějí k vlastní hostované cestě, Cloudzy One-Click OpenCode VPS vám poskytuje prostředí OpenCode bez práce se základním nasazením. Stále vlastníte pracovní postup, ale první krok serveru je již zpracován.